Cambridge is a global centre for technology, life sciences, research, and higher education. Major employers include AstraZeneca (relocating its global HQ here), ARM Holdings, the University of Cambridge, and Addenbrooke's Hospital. The Cambridge Biomedical Campus and Silicon Fen technology cluster make it one of the UK's most innovative employment markets. Cambridge station provides direct rail services to London King's Cross in under an hour, and the M11 connects to the capital. The cost of living is high, with housing demand driven by the thriving knowledge economy, though salaries in science and technology roles are typically well above the national average.
